Biography

Florian Idenburg is a leading figure in contemporary architecture, recognized for advancing experimental and socially engaged design. He is a founding partner of Solid Objectives Idenburg Liu (SO – IL), through which he has realized award-winning cultural and residential projects globally, including the Manetti Shrem Museum of Art and the Williams College Museum of Art. His commitment to material innovation and participatory processes, along with a keen sensitivity to the relationship between architecture, community, and landscape, distinguishes his work. At Cornell University, Idenburg contributes to the academic community by teaching and mentoring, while expanding discourse around sustainability and new forms of domesticity. His seminars and studios challenge students to rethink conventional design models, empowering a new generation of architects to design with care, clarity, and creativity.
